Boys Spanish Springs holds off Douglas The Cougars improved to 6-2, 3-0 in the 4A North with a 77-64 home win over Douglas on Thursday night. Douglas dipped to 2-6, 1-2. The Cougs held just a 50-45 lead going to the fourth quarter, where they outscored their guests 27-19. Marcus Loadholt scored a game-high 22 points and pulled down nine rebounds in the win. Boys Cougars hold off Oakland Spanish Springs picked up its third straight win on Saturday afternoon, holding on against Oakland, 60-57, in a non-league home contest. Marcus Loadholt led the way with a game-high 21 points. Jalen Townsell (12 points) was the only other Cougars to reach double figures.
